Strategic Recommendations to Develop e-Learning Projects - elearning Europa

Trainers Training and Evaluation are essential factors in an e-learning project, although they are not often considered as such. This article presents some key recommendations to develop a good e-learning project. The European Commission launched in 2002 the analysis of the ICT features of 150 relevant Projects funded under the Leonardo da Vinci programme. The objective was to identify the characteristics, strengths and weaknesses of e-Learning in the field of vocational training. The results are available at the document “e-Learning in Europe – Results and Recommendations”. Throughout the following lines we present an edited version of this study, where some recommendations for action were stablished. These recommendations draw up some useful guidelines to undertake e-learning projects, since they summarize the ‘lessons learnt’ through real projects. Although these recommendations were focused on Leonardo da Vinci projects, they can be really helpful to assess e-learning initiatives in a broad sense.
